# Pagination config — Lanternfish Public API
#
# Welcome aboard. All list endpoints are cursor-paginated; offset params
# were removed in v3. PAGE_SIZE_DEFAULT=25 and PAGE_SIZE_MAX=100 are hard
# caps enforced at the gateway, not per-route. Cursors are opaque — never
# parse them client-side or in tests. Raising PAGE_SIZE_MAX needs a perf
# review first. Cursors are signed before leaving the service, and the
# signing secret is set on the line directly below.

vault entry, yagef-bahop: COURIER_KEY29=5cc62eb51255862256337c33c5be9

## Configuration

Plannerfix patches the Quartzon query planner regression in v4.1 (bad join ordering on wide tables). Support: enable the shim only on affected customer instances. Set PLANNER_SHIM=on and restart quartzond. No schema changes. Revert by removing the flag. The shim reports telemetry to the internal collector, which needs its auth secret on the next line.

secret setting of tajof-bahif: COURIER_KEY3=65d

# Break-Glass Access — InvoForge Renderer

Plugin authors normally interact with the InvoForge PDF renderer through the sandboxed plugin API only. Break-glass access exists solely for incidents where a malformed plugin corrupts the render queue and the sandbox cannot be reached. Request approval from the on-call steward first; all break-glass sessions are logged and reviewed within 24 hours. Once approval is granted, unlock the emergency console using the recovery passphrase that appears immediately below.

recovery phrase for yawif-hahif: druys-kelius-ralax-raliel

Team,

The Brindlewick firmware channel cutover is done. Stable now serves the 4.2 line; beta holds 4.3-rc. Rollback images are staged for both tiers. Delta packages verified on all three device families. No further pushes until Marit signs off on the thermal fix. The staging build that passed signing checks carries the token below.

session token of yajeg-fawig = htk14_1c52bff6ad9a4d

Customers complaining about sluggish document generation are probably hitting this, not our queueing layer. Workaround for now: suggest flattening templates to two levels of includes, which cuts render time roughly in half. Quillforge says a fix lands next quarter. If a customer's render times exceed ten seconds, collect the template name and send the details to the vendor liaison.

billing contact of hadup-yajef = istdor.drumir@qorvelsys.internal